Transaction bf68b702466fb510b9f71e7496aa4bf249a3a76ed95580ad9ffbc290384118d4
1 Input
1 Output
-
bf68b702466fb510b9f71e7496aa4bf249a3a76ed95580ad9ffbc290384118d4:0
- value
- 2317143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25a942d22120312720cded1a9951a3aee062c062 OP_EQUAL
- address
- 3589h6wZMRkdkxQmqgX4acPsPzTzqsZPHH